Its versatility allows homeowners to get creative with their design ideas.Types of Stone Veneer TrimThere are several types of stone veneer trim available on the market, each offering unique characteristics and benefits. The most common types of stone veneer trim include:1. Natural Stone Veneer: Natural stone veneer is made from real stone that is split or sawn into thin pieces. It offers the authentic beauty and texture of natural stone, making it a popular choice for homeowners looking for a high-end look.2. Manufactured Stone Veneer: Manufactured stone veneer is made from a blend of cement, aggregates, and iron oxides that are molded and colored to resemble natural stone. It is available in a wide range of colors and styles, offering a cost-effective alternative to natural stone.3. Faux Stone Veneer: Faux stone veneer is made from high-density polyurethane foam or PVC, which is molded and colored to mimic the look of natural stone. It is lightweight and easy to install, making it a popular choice for DIY projects.4. Brick Veneer: Brick veneer is a type of stone veneer trim that mimics the appearance of traditional brick. It is available in a variety of colors and styles, adding a classic and timeless look to any space.Installation MethodsInstalling stone veneer trim requires careful planning and proper technique to ensure a professional and lasting finish. While the specific installation method may vary depending on the type of stone veneer trim used, there are some common steps that are typically involved in the installation process:1. Surface Preparation: Before installing stone veneer trim, the surface must be properly prepared. This may include cleaning the surface, removing any existing finishes, and applying a weather-resistant barrier to ensure proper adhesion.2. Layout: Carefully plan the layout of the stone veneer trim to ensure a balanced and visually appealing result. Consider factors such as the size and shape of the stones, as well as any patterns or designs you want to create.3. Adhesive Application: Apply a suitable adhesive to the back of the stone veneer pieces and press them firmly onto the surface. Use spacers to maintain consistent spacing between the stones and ensure a professional finish.4. Cutting and Trimming: Use a saw or grinder to cut and trim the stone veneer pieces as needed to fit around corners, edges, and other obstacles. Take care to maintain a clean and precise cut for a seamless look.5. Grouting: Once the stone veneer pieces are installed, fill in the gaps between the stones with grout to create a cohesive look. Choose a grout color that complements the stone veneer trim for a polished finish.6. Sealing: To protect the stone veneer trim from moisture, dirt, and stains, consider applying a sealer to the surface. This will help maintain the beauty and integrity of the stone veneer trim over time.MaintenanceProper maintenance is essential to ensure the longevity and beauty of your stone veneer trim. Here are some tips to help you maintain your stone veneer trim:1. Regular Cleaning: Clean your stone veneer trim regularly to remove dirt, dust, and debris that can accumulate on the surface. Use a mild detergent and water to gently scrub the stones and rinse thoroughly with clean water.2. Avoid Harsh Chemicals: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ners on your stone veneer trim, as they can damage the surface and affect the color and texture of the stones. Stick to mild cleaning solutions to preserve the beauty of your stone veneer trim.3. Inspect for Damage: Periodically inspect your stone veneer trim for any signs of damage, such as cracks, chips, or loose stones. Address any issues promptly to prevent further damage and maintain the integrity of the installation.4. Sealant Maintenance: If your stone veneer trim is sealed, check the sealant regularly for signs of wear and tear.
